Since we began manufacturing landing gear (landing gear) parts in the 1950s, we have cultivated our landing gear design, development, and production technologies, and have been involved in almost all domestic aircraft development. We have also used this experience to participate in overseas civil aircraft development, and are recognized as one of the world's leading landing gear manufacturers, capable of independent design, development, and manufacturing. We also develop extremely important systems related to landing gear, including main landing gear brake control systems, nose landing gear steering systems, and landing gear extension/retraction systems, and act as a systems integrator for landing gear systems.

The role of landing gear

Wright brothers first adopted wheeled landing gear in 1906, followed by the invention of the pneumatic-hydraulic shock absorber in 1918, and then the retractable landing gear, which was invented during World War II and is still in use today.

The functions of the landing gear are as follows:

❶ During takeoff and landing:

Cushioning function by absorbing impact energy

❷ During taxiing:

Suspension, taxiing, braking,
Steering functions

❸ During flight:

A lifting function to store the landing gear in the aircraft body

Since the 1990s, electro-hydraulic control systems (also known as by-wire systems) have become mainstream for lift-up/lowering systems, main landing gear braking systems, and nose landing gear steering systems, and the aircraft in which we have participated in the development also use electro-hydraulic control systems. The landing gear system, which controls the aircraft's movement on the ground, is an extremely important system that determines the safety of the aircraft, and we have advanced development, testing, and manufacturing capabilities for the mechanical structures, hydraulic equipment, and electronic control equipment that ensure this high level of safety. We also have experience in developing landing gear systems for civil aircraft that have passed safety inspections by US and European aviation authorities.
Furthermore, we are engaged in research and development of electric landing gear systems that contribute to energy conservation in order to create a sustainable society.
